Output d95e7ff9e8e53aebde3d88605cc5534443c58d14051649b4f4534baadaeb587e:1

value
523624091
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ca039e1035e3b87787aea57c0a86a43779118c8 OP_EQUALVERIFY OP_CHECKSIG
address
129m41LfVETEQ1nDEBye87iDB22Q8ToaKd
transaction
d95e7ff9e8e53aebde3d88605cc5534443c58d14051649b4f4534baadaeb587e
spent
true